
.textBullet {
   font-family: Arial, Verdana;
   font-size:12px;
   color:#000000;
   text-decoration:none;
   font-weight: bold;
   vertical-align: middle;
}

.textBullet_blanco {
   font-family: Arial, Verdana;
   font-size:12px;
   color:#FFFFFF;
   text-decoration:none;
   font-weight: bold;
}

.textBullet_2 {
   font-family: Arial, Verdana;
   font-size:13px;
   color:#000000;
   text-decoration:none;
   font-weight: bold;
}

A.textBullet_2 {
   font-family: Arial, Verdana;
   font-size:13px;
   color:#000000;
   text-decoration:none;
   font-weight: bold;
}

A.textBullet_2:hover {
   font-family: Arial, Verdana;
   font-size:13px;
   color:#000000;
   text-decoration:underline;
   font-weight: bold;
}

.textValorBullet {
   font-family: Arial, Verdana;
   font-size:11px;
   color:#777;
   text-decoration:none;
   font-style : italic;
   vertical-align: middle;
}


.textBulletTitulo {
   font-family: Arial, Verdana;
   font-size:12px;
   font-weight:bold;
   color:#555555;
   text-decoration:none;
   background-color : #b9f201 ;
   padding-bottom: 5px ;
   padding-top: 5px ;
   text-indent: 5px ;
}
.textBulletTituloMorado {
   font-family: Arial, Verdana;
   font-size:12px;
   font-weight:bold;
   color:#FFFFFF;
   text-decoration:none;
   background-color :#AB2B88;
   padding-bottom: 5px ;
   padding-top: 5px ;
   text-indent: 5px ;
}
.texto_disponibilidad {
   font-family: Arial, Verdana;
   font-size:13px;
   font-weight:bold;
   color:#9C9A9C;
   text-decoration:none;
}

.dibuja {
}

.bull_ico {
   text-align: left;
   vertical-align: top;
   width :100%;
   height :100px ;
}

.areaImporte {
   text-align: right;
   width: 100%;
}


.areaIva { 
   text-align : left; 
   width :100% ;
}

/*h1 {background:url(tabla/detalle/fnd_h1.gif) repeat-x 0px 5px;color:#000000;font:bold 12px tahoma,sans-serif;padding:12px 0px 17px 10px;text-transform:uppercase;}*/
span.h1 {
vertical-align: center;
color:#000000;
font:bold 12px tahoma,sans-serif;
vertical-align: center;
padding:11px 4px 11px 11px;
}

h1 {
vertical-align: center;
color:#000000;
font:bold 12px tahoma,sans-serif;

}

td.h1{
background-image:url(tabla/detalle/centro_mid.gif);
vertical-align: center;
}

h1 .coment {color:#EF4B19;padding-left:6px;text-transform:none;}
.bloqueIzq h1 {background:none;color:#B7AE8A;font-size:18px;padding:5px 0px 10px 0px;}
h2 {color:#000;font:bold 13px tahoma,sans-serif;padding:8px 0px 6px 0px;text-decoration:underline;text-transform:uppercase;}
h2 a:link,h2 a:visited, h2 a:hover,h2 a:active{color:#000;}
h3 {color:#EF4B19;font:bold 13px tahoma,sans-serif;margin:8px 0px 6px 0px;}
h3 a:link,h3 a:visited, h3 a:hover,h3 a:active{ text-decoration:underline;}




/*
#lightbox{
	background-color:#eee;
	padding: 10px;
	border-bottom: 2px solid #666;
	border-right: 2px solid #666;
	}
#lightboxDetails{
	font-size: 0.8em;
	padding-top: 0.4em;
	}	
#lightboxCaption{ float: left; }
#keyboardMsg{ float: right; }
#closeButton{ top: 5px; right: 5px; }

#lightbox img{ border: none; clear: both;} 
#overlay img{ border: none; }

#overlay{ background-image: url(overlay.png); }

* html #overlay{
	background-color: #333;
	back\ground-color: transparent;
	background-image: url(blank.gif);
	filter: progid:DXImageTransform.Microsoft.AlphaImageLoader(src="overlay.png", sizingMethod="scale");
	}
*/	
* html .width_100				{width:100%;}
.s3_t 		{background:url(div/s_line.gif) 0px top repeat-x #ffffff; margin-top:1px;}
.s_t 		{background:url(div/s_line.gif) 0px top repeat-x #ffffff; margin-bottom:1px;}
.s_r 		{background:url(div/s_line.gif) right 0px repeat-y;}
.s_b 		{background:url(div/s_line.gif) 0px bottom repeat-x;}
.s_l 		{background:url(div/s_line.gif) 0px 0px repeat-y;}
.s_tl 			{background:url(div/s_tl.gif) left top no-repeat; width:100%;}
.s_tr 			{background:url(div/s_tr.gif) right 0px no-repeat;}
.s_bl			{background:url(div/s_bl.gif) left bottom no-repeat;}
.s_br 			{background:url(div/s_br.gif) right bottom no-repeat;padding:11px 2px 11px 2px;}
.s2_br 			{background:url(div/s_br.gif) right bottom no-repeat;padding:0px 0px 0px 0px;}
	
	
